Recently, YouTuber Khoa Pug released a video updating fans on his situation after posting about being “threatened” by Johnny Dang. Khoa Pug said he was so scared that he hid out in a forest in New York to reassure his followers. He explained he avoided filming in popular spots because he feared being tracked down.
Shortly after, Khoa Pug “escaped” to Alaska, known as the coldest place in the US. He said since many African Americans can’t handle the cold, he’d be safer there. What caught people’s attention was that netizens spotted Johnny Dang’s voice in Khoa Pug’s Alaska vlog. What’s going on?

Netizens have been sharing a 10-second clip taken from Khoa Pug’s latest Alaska vlog. In it, a man’s voice can be heard saying “cá rô biển.” Many quickly claimed it was Johnny Dang’s voice, accusing Khoa Pug of faking the drama and manipulating their joint business.

However, some argue Johnny Dang appearing in the clip is nearly impossible. Khoa Pug himself confirmed the vlog was filmed on November 17, after their public fallout and social media drama.
The billionaire’s presence seems unlikely. Others suggest the male voice belongs to an employee of Vuong Pham’s company, not Johnny Dang.
